"PostgreSQL Bugs List" <pgsql-bugs@postgresql.org> writes:
> My App is doing 500 inserts initially in each table. After all this done, we
> inserting 50 in each table and deleting previous 50 records every seconds.
> System performs well for awhile (<30 Hrs). After 30 hrs I seen that dir size
> of $PGDATA/base dir is keep on growing and to goes up to 2G in 48 hrs.

Is it the tables that are growing, or the indexes?  (If you're not sure,
look at pg_class.relpages, or the output of vacuum verbose, to see which
files are getting out of hand.)

If it's the tables then you probably need to increase your FSM settings.
If it's the indexes then you're kind of stuck --- 7.3 doesn't have any
solution to index bloat other than periodic REINDEX, which may be too
much of a performance hit for you.

> Every time vacuum is triggered, the system goes extreamly slugginsh,
> and results in various errors like deadlock detected(confirmed in the
> $PGDATA/../LOG/logfile).

Plain vacuums shouldn't result in any deadlocks.  Are you doing anything
unusual like taking out explicit exclusive locks on tables?
